      1969 Camaro Convertible Pro Touring

      1969 Camaro Convertible complete restoration. New LS Engine 450HP (Turnkey Engine Supply), T-56, Moser Rear End, Prodigy Bar rear suspension, Wilwood Brakes, custom exhaust, Magnaflow mufflers, Forgeline Wheels, BFGoodrich, ididit Touch N Go, Pioneer Stereo w/nav and iPod integration, DSE RS Headlights Kit, optima battery, Ron Davis Radiator, Fatman Fab front suspension w/rack and pinion steering, LED tail lights, JL Audio Speakers (it rocks), Memphis Amp, Optima red top, custom tan top.

      Restoration by Prodigy Customs.
